Tamil Nadu’s main Opposition AIADMK on Thursday, 21 March. released its final list of 16 candidates for the Lok Sabha polls and also named its candidate for the lone Puducherry Parliamentary constituency.

The AIADMK has completed the exercise of naming nominees and allotting seats to allies, and party chief Edappadi K Palaniswami (EPS) is all set to launch his election campaign from Tiruchirappalli on 24 March.

In total, the AIADMK will contest in 32 segments and it has allotted seven constituencies to allies, the DMDK, Puthiya Tamizhagam and SDPI. Tamil Nadu has 39 Lok Sabha constituencies.

The candidates

For the Tirunelveli seat, EPS announced Simla Muthuchozhan who was formerly with the DMK. She had unsuccessfully contested in 2016 against late AIADMK matriarch J Jayalalithaa from the RK Nagar Assembly constituency.

Daughter-in-law of former DMK leader SP Sarguna Pandian, Muthuchozhan joined the AIADMK recently. An advocate, she is also the only woman candidate announced by the AIADMK for the Lok Sabha polls.

For the Vilavancode Assembly by-poll, the main Opposition party has named a woman candidate.

The ruling DMK, out of the 21 Lok Sabha seats, it is contesting, has given tickets to three women candidates. Kanimozhi (Thoothukudi), Tamizhachi Thangapandian (South Chennai) and Rani Sri Kumar (Tenkasi-Reserved).

Palaniswami named G Premkumar, a medical doctor, as his party candidate for Sriperumbudur and S Pasupathi, also a doctor for the Vellore seat.

The ruling DMK has named veteran leader TR Baalu and Kathir Anand, son of top leader and Water Resources Minister Duraimurugan for Sriperumbudur and Vellore constituencies respectively.

The AIADMK top leader named G Tamizhvendan and U Rani for the Puducherry Lok Sabha seat and Vilavancode Assembly constituency respectively.

Bypoll in Vilavancode

Bypoll to the Vilavancode segment in Kanniyakumari district will be held on 19 April alongside the Lok Sabha polls. The vacancy was caused due to the resignation of Vijayadharani, who joined the BJP after quitting her MLA post.

Besides Sriperumbudur and Vellore, EPS announced candidates for the Lok Sabha segments of Dharmapuri, Tiruvannamalai, Kallakurichi, Tirupur, Nilgiris (SC), Coimbatore, Pollachi, Tiruchirappalli, Perambalur, Mayiladuthurai, Sivaganga, Thoothukudi, Tirunelveli and Kanniyakumari.

In the first list released on Wednesday, 20 March, Palaniswami named nominees for 16 constituencies. It includes former MP J Jayavardhan (Chennai South) and ex-MLA, Dr P Saravanan (Madurai).

The party had also finalised seat-sharing arrangements for the Lok Sabha polls with allies the DMDK, the SDPI, and the Puthiya Tamizhagam (PT).

Announced seat-sharing

Announcing the electoral pacts at the party headquarters in Chennai on Wednesday, EPS said the DMDK would contest from the Tiruvallur (SC), Central Chennai, Cuddalore, Thanjavur, and Virudhunagar Lok Sabha constituencies.

The PT has been allocated the Tenkasi constituency and the SDPI the Dindigul segment, Palaniswami said.

The poll pacts were signed with DMDK general secretary Premalatha Vijayakanth, PT chief K Krishansamy, and the SDPI’s state unit chief Nellai Mubarak.

For the DMDK, which was founded by actor-politician ‘Captain’ Vijayakanth in 2005, this would be his party’s first election after his death on 28 December last year.
